On the scoring rubric Cobblestone Lake grades a D: clarity at 3.9 ft and 93 µg/L of phosphorus keep it in the lower bracket for Dakota County. Phosphorus is the parameter holding the grade back — runoff from the surrounding watershed appears to keep nutrient levels elevated through the summer.

A TSI in the eutrophic range signals a lake doing what nutrient-loaded waters do — supporting an active algal community at the cost of clear water. Cobblestone Lake reaches 18 ft at its deepest point — typical for Minnesota mid-sized lakes, with seasonal stratification but limited cold-water refuge. Cobblestone Lake is small — 35 acres alongside 1.3 miles of shoreline — which makes it sensitive to even modest changes in watershed runoff or recreational pressure. Within Dakota County's 48 graded lakes, Cobblestone Lake ranks 31 — below the local median, though not at the bottom.

How to Read This Calendar

Major periods (≈2 hours) are centered on lunar transit (when the moon is highest in the sky) and lunar opposition (when the moon is directly underfoot). These are typically the strongest feeding windows.

Minor periods (≈1 hour) are centered on moonrise and moonset. They're secondary windows that often produce well — especially when they coincide with sunrise or sunset.

Day rating combines moon phase (peak near new and full moons, when lunar gravity is strongest) with the overlap of major periods and the dawn/dusk twilight. A 4–5 star day stacks all three.

At Cobblestone Lake (lat 44.72°N), the longest day of the year is around June 21 with 15h 35m of daylight. The shortest is around December 21 with 8h 48m. Plan summer trips around the early-morning bite (around 5:30 AM) and the long evening window before sunset.

Are major or minor solunar periods more important?

Major periods (about 2 hours, centered on lunar transit and lunar opposition) are generally considered the strongest feeding windows. Minor periods (about 1 hour, centered on moonrise and moonset) are secondary but still productive — especially when they overlap with sunrise or sunset.
